J1102-4-1 Design of Smart Suit For Snow Shoveling Based On Motion Based Assist Method

Abstract
In this research, we developed a wearable power assist system Smart Suit for snow shoveling, and constructed Motion Based Assist Method. The Smart Suit is controlled by semi-active assist system with elastic materials and adjustable assist mechanisms. Motion Based Assist Method is an technique to design control rule by measuring the motion. We propose the control rule that used joint angle and joint angular velocity, and performed an experiment to verify its assist effect. As a result of experiment, it was effective especially to the legs. It was confirmed that about 20% physical load were reduced on average.
